The Mutianyu Great Wall, located in the northeastern outskirts of Beijing, is one of the most popular and scenic sections of the Great Wall. Known for its well-preserved structure, fewer crowds, and stunning natural surroundings, it offers a peaceful and memorable experience for visitors. Surrounded by dense forests and rolling hills, Mutianyu features majestic watchtowers and wide stone paths, perfect for walking and photography. Visitors can hike, take a cable car, or ride a fun toboggan down. Its combination of history, beauty, and accessibility makes it especially favored by international tourists and world leaders alike.
Shisanling Tomb(Dingling), located in the Ming Tombs near Beijing, is the mausoleum of Emperor Wanli and Empresses. It is renowned for being the only Ming Dynasty tomb that has been fully excavated and open to the public. Visitors can explore the underground palace, which reveals intricate burial chambers filled with ancient artifacts, ornate coffins, and stone carvings that showcase Ming Dynasty craftsmanship. The tomb offers a rare glimpse into imperial burial customs and the grandeur of China’s past rulers. Surrounded by peaceful hills and lush greenery, Dingling combines historical significance with natural beauty, making it a fascinating destination for history enthusiasts and cultural travelers alike.
Shisanling Tomb(The Sacred Way), also known as the Spirit Way, is the grand ceremonial path leading to the Ming Tombs in Beijing. Lined with ancient stone statues of animals, officials, and mythical creatures, it once served as the sacred route emperors would travel to honor their ancestors. Stretching over a kilometer, the peaceful walkway is shaded by tall trees, offering a quiet and spiritual atmosphere. Each statue along the path represents strength, wisdom, or protection, reflecting deep-rooted beliefs in the afterlife and imperial dignity. A visit to the Sacred Way offers not only a serene stroll through history but also insight into China's rich cultural and architectural traditions.
